Forbes magazine has released it's annual list of the world's richest men in showbiz for the period of May 2010 to May 2011. We list the top 10 names here. Take a look:

10. Tiger Woods

Despite failing to capture his prime form since his sex scandal, Tiger Woods was at number 10 on the list. He is the best-paid sportsman with $ 75 million.

Multi-talented Tyler Perry has grabbed the top spot on the 2011 list.
 
The 42-year-old American actor, who is also a writer, producer and director, topped the list with earnings of $ 130 million between May 2010 and May 2011.
 
The star, who was born in New Orleans, has released four movies over the past year, acting as writer, director and producer, reports the Daily Mail.
